Equinosis Equine Veterinarian Lameness Detection and Diagnostic System
An equine products company focused on technology for detection and characterization of lameness. This technology improves veterinarian performance, productivity and profitability, and the standard of care for horses. The system consists of four inertial-sensing wireless transducers, a notebook computer receiver, and proprietary software leveraging unique lameness quantification algorithms to detect and determine the degree of lameness within each limb.
Ferratec Manufacturing and Distribution of Specialty Oxidizer Ferrate (VI)
A company which has developed a commercially viable means to produce high purity potassium ferrate(VI) and other ferrate salts in an environmentally friendly manner. Ferrate(VI) is one of the most highly oxidative materials known to exist. It is also superior to the other classic oxidizers currently commercially available in that it is halogen-free allowing it to be used in many more applications than the classic oxidizer. Applications include water purification, cathotic material for batteries, decontamination and disinfection, as well as many others. The Process was named one of R&D Magazine's 100 most significant inventions of 2007, a very prestigious honor.

Phased Array WiMax Spectrum Utilizing Steerable Phased Array Technology
This Electronically Steerable Phased Array Antenna (ESPAA) technology provides a new method for adaptively enhancing communications systems and networks at a price figure substantially below that hitherto available. The design methodology for the first time permits the mass manufacture of commercially priced ESPAA technology which may be applied to a wide range of Radio/Wireless Communication and RFID applications such as Wi-Fi networks, WiMax wide area networks and cellular radio networks. This technology also corrects current deficiencies such as interference, dropped signals, fading and weather related interruptions.

Ceramic Controls Ceramic Controls
Ceramic Controls has licensed a novel method of detecting O2 and NOx including a lower cost process to manufacture the sensors with proven capacitor industry technology. The detection method eliminates major components which lowers product cost & maintenance, and allows a smaller, more durable & reliable product. Markets include automotive, diesel trucks and industrial processes using combustion (fuel).

Emergence BioScreening Emergence BioScreening, LLC
Recently formed Emergence BioScreening, LLC is the exclusive licensee of a technology from Missouri University of Science & Technology (Rolla) for both a novel instrument and method to detect pteridine biomarkers in urine samples for cancer screening. The technique is non-invasive, sensitive, accurate, fast, simple, cost effective, and adaptable for routine screening at annual physicals, monitoring of cancer progression, evaluation of cancer treatments, and as a translational research tool in pharmaceutical research.
